BP Profits Down as Spill Trial Looms

It's three years since the devastating o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ico and BP has transformed itself. But it's still struggling to make good profits. The oil giant made $4 billion in the final quarter of 2012. It beat expectations but was still down a fifth from a year ago. It's already agreed to pay a record $4 billion in criminal penalties relating to the 2010 disaster. But faces further fines next month from the Clean Water Act.
